[0021] Here, refer to figure 1 Present a description of a method of harvesting the Archimedean lift, ie, hydrostatic and water pressure, and redirecting it to generate electricity. In principle, an object submerged in water is subject to a vertically upward Archimedean lift and a vertically downward force of its own weight. In order for such an item to float to the surface, its gravity must be less than the lift. Preferably, the sinking item is in the form of an air-filled sphere, since that has the lowest gravity.

[0022] In the submerged state, the sphere is subjected to an Archimedean lift corresponding to its volume, which produces a force F acting on the sphere in order to float it to the surface. When a sphere is submerged in water, the sphere is also subjected to water pressure acting on its surface, and this pressure is proportional to the distance from the sphere to the surface of the water. Abstract

The present invention relates to a method of generating electricity by utilizing the lifting force of the water. The method comprises of the steps of submerging and anchoring an air filled sphere (1 ) under the water, wherein the Archimedean lifting force combine with water pressure to form an upwardly vertical force (F). The said force is imparted by a rotating shaft (2) to unit M spaced from the water surface at an appropriate distance. Force F is converted to the horizontal rotating force (Fl and F2) and is transmitted to a turbine of the electric generator (8). The present invention also relates to a device using the method. The device includes a flexible hollow sphere (1) connected to a rotating shaft (2). One end of the rotating shaft is a part of unit M which includes a plurality of bevel gears (M 1 , M2, M I) meshed with each other. At unit M, the upwardly vertical force (F) is collected and transferred into the horizontal rotating forces, due to a system with horizontal rotating shafts and a driven rod, which are transmitted into a turbine of an electric generator (8). Unit M1 the system of the rotating shafts, and the electric generator are arranged on a platform (10) spaced from the surface of the water.
